Sardine Dip
From midgelet 11 years agoIngredients
- 2, 3 oz + cans of plain sardines- drain off liquid and discard. shopping list
- Use boneless and skinless if desired shopping list
- 1 tsp Dijon mustard or to taste shopping list
- hot sauce to taste ( I used a few splashes ) shopping list
- 2 Tbs mayonnaise or to taste shopping list
- 1 tsp prepared horseradish- I had sweet beet horseradish but add a bit of sugar if your your horseradish is not sweet. shopping list
- fresh cracked black pepper to taste shopping list
- crackers, cocktail bread, etc. to serve with shopping list
How to make it
- Place drained sardines in a small bowl;
- Add all other ingredients and mash mixture well with a fork
- Adjust seasonings to taste
- Place in a small serving bowl along with crackers, etc
- Yield: small cup or so
- Note: the red beet horseradish added some color to this recpe
